Output e3162fb6fdfe8c886cfbe23ac8ae22549eb258e783a10c871c62d2eeb7fae34a:90

value
1086372
script pubkey
OP_0 OP_PUSHBYTES_20 6ed191425081477181754b08ea2fb6ade1f73b69
address
bc1qdmgezsjss9rhrqt4fvyw5tak4hslwwmfxmfs22
transaction
e3162fb6fdfe8c886cfbe23ac8ae22549eb258e783a10c871c62d2eeb7fae34a
confirmations
72273
spent
true